About the Journal of Medical Robotics Research format

Journal of Medical Robotics Research is a peer-reviewed journal published by World Scientific, covering Soft Robotics and Applications, Surgical Simulation and Training, Teleoperation and Haptic Systems.

Estimation-Based Control of a Magnetic Endoscope without Device Localization

Janis Edelmann, Andrew J. Petruska, Bradley J. Nelson · 23 Nov 2017

Magnetically controlled catheters and endoscopes can improve minimally invasive procedures as a result of their increased maneuverability when combined with modern magnetic steering systems. However, such systems have two distinct shortcomings: they require continuous information about the location of the instrument inside the human body and they rely on models that accurately capture the device…

Toward Transoral Peripheral Lung Access: Combining Continuum Robots and Steerable Needles

Philip J. Swaney, Arthur W. Mahoney, Bryan I. Hartley et al. · 10 Oct 2016

Lung cancer is the most deadly form of cancer in part because of the challenges associated with accessing nodules for diagnosis and therapy. Transoral access is preferred to percutaneous access since it has a lower risk of lung collapse, yet many sites are currently unreachable transorally due to limitations with current bronchoscopic instruments. Autonomous Control of Continuum Robot Manipulators for Complex Cardiac Ablation Tasks

Michael C. Yip, Jake Sganga, David B. Camarillo · 10 Oct 2016

Continuum manipulators enable minimally-invasive surgery on the beating heart, but the challenges involved in manually controlling the manipulator’s tip position and contact force with the tissue result in failed procedures and complications.
